1. Set Font Color
Entry path: Tools → Home → Font formatting area → Color icon “A”
- Select the text whose color you want to change.
- Tap Tools.
- Tap the Home tab.
- In the Font formatting area, tap the color icon A.
- Select the color you want and confirm that the text color updates immediately.
Success Criteria
- Visual result: The selected text appears in the chosen color.
- Next action available: You can continue typing, adjust other formatting, or save the document.
- No side effect: Other unselected text does not change color at the same time.
Tips While Using
- The default font color is black.
- Before printing, it is recommended to preview the color result because black-and-white printers cannot display colored content.
- If you do not select text first, the color setting may apply to later input or to the text format at the current cursor position.
